Box Score HARRISONBURG, Va. – The Thiel College men's volleyball team suffered a five-set loss to Cairn University Friday night on the opening day of the CVC East Division Weekend at Eastern Mennonite University.
The loss drops the Tomcats to 8-6 overall while Cairn improves to 6-10.
The game started off with the Highlanders taking the first set 25-22. The Blue and Gold fired back by winning the next two sets, 25-22, and 25-22. Cairn battled back and took set four 25-23, forcing a fifth and decisive set. It was the Highlanders that pulled out the victory by downing the Tomcats 15-10 in the fifth.
Senior opposite hitter
Dante McCoy (Reading, Pa./Holy Name) paced the Tomcats offensively with a team-best 20 kills and nine digs. Sophomore outside hitter
John Turner (Cambridge Springs, Pa./Cambridge Springs) returned to action in a big way, totaling 18 kills. Juniors
Andrew Pohlod (Gibsonia, Pa./Pine-Richland) and Michael Whitlock each tallied nine kills while sophomore setter
Charlie Tindall (Tarentum, Pa./Deer Lakes) chipped in with 54 assists and 11 digs.
Thiel is set to return to action on Saturday, March 9 when they take on Stevenson University and Eastern Mennonite University (EMU). The Tomcats will take on Stevenson at 12 p.m. and EMU at 4 p.m.
